Description
| Face value description | $5 CAD |
| Diameter | 16 mm |
| Fineness | 999.9/1,000 Au |
| Gold weight in grams | 3.11 g |
| Manufacturer | Royal Canadian Mint |
| Thickness | 1.22 mm |
Obverse
On the obverse of the Canadian Gold Maple Leaf coin is the effigy of King Charles III. The inscriptions include “CHARLES III,” the denomination “5 DOLLARS,” and the year of issue.
This design reflects Canada’s modern coinage while maintaining strong ties to its historical tradition.
Reverse
The reverse features the iconic maple leaf, symbolizing Canada’s natural heritage and national identity. The fine detailing and precision minting ensure both aesthetic appeal and high security.
The reverse also includes the inscriptions “CANADA,” “FINE GOLD,” “1/10 OZ,” and “9999,” indicating its gold content and purity.
